The few bits of automation I left running at the house for the wife and kids has been working well. I opted to put the fewest things possible on the Ocelot and leave HS running only for logging (which is fortunate because that PC has crashed and needed a reboot a few times since I left). The ocelot has been 100% reliable controlling the handful of lights I left it running while I'm gone. I'm using a WGL V572 RF Whole House Transceiver instead of a W800 to ensure the RF X10 gets to the Ocelot... I no longer use any X10 Security devices (V572/Ocelot can't do it).
